MANTA

The port city of Manta is one of Pacific South America's best kept secrets for marlin. With very few sports boats fishing and only one private marina the sportfishing pressure has been almost non existent. However the reports and the fishing in the recent years has been phenomenal. With year round catches of blue, black and striped marlin reported this a true destination that should not be taken lightly. Manta has 4 star hotels, beaches, clubs and many restaurants.

For 10 years it hosted a US occupied air force base which left behind few bars and businesses still found today. Manta is Northwest of Guayaquil and the drives are just over 3 hours. Boat rides to fishing grounds are roughly 1 hour.

 

 

 

 

This fantastic fishery averages 3 to 10 marlin raises on a good day and mixed bags of stripes, blues and blacks all caught the same day are not uncommon. Big dorado and record size tuna are also found here. If you are looking for a comfortable stay and good shots at different marlin species then Manta is your best choice.
